Former Trainer of Jon Jones Says He’s Owed $13,000, Jones Threatens to Involve Police

There appears to be more drama surrounding Jon Jones and the police. This time though, Jones is asking them for help.

Frank Lester, a former coach of Jones, made a post on Instagram alleging that the MMA fighter and UFC Champion owes him over $13,000.

In the post, Lester stated “Jon Jones & Mike Winkeljohn just did me dirtier than I have ever even seen in this fight game.” He went on to warn Jones to “keep that security close”.

Lester also announced his split with Jackson’s MMA and the launch of his own training facility. See the post below:

Jones responded on Instagram with his own allegations in a post that has since been deleted. He said “I won’t even get into the fact that you were fired from the team on fight week due to drug issues.” He went on to say “tomorrow I will be calling APD” – an intent to involve the Albuquerque Police Department.

We’re not really sure what the actual story is here and probably never will. It seems however, that Jon Jones cannot escape controversy involving the police. Back in July he was charged with battery in a strip club incident.

Jones’ next opponent has not been officially announced. Jones has stated he wants a fight before the end of the year, but it’s not clear if that will happen.
